Description
English: The xingxing (猩猩; Japanese: shōjō), sometimes identified as an orangutan (an extinct species or subspecies native to Chinese mainland), from Tōchū kokuyaku honzō kōmoku vol. 12, translated by Shinkai Suzuki (1931), p. 449. Facsimiles of woodcuts originally from Bencao Gagnmu (1603).
